Dentatorubral-pallidoluysian Atrophy; Drpla

Clinical Features

Top most frequent phenotypes and symptoms related to Dentatorubral-pallidoluysian Atrophy; Drpla

  • Seizures
  • Ataxia
  • Nystagmus
  • Cognitive impairment
  • Dysarthria
  • Cerebellar atrophy
  • Cerebral atrophy
  • Dilatation
  • Dementia
  • Myoclonus

Alternative names

Dentatorubral-pallidoluysian Atrophy; Drpla Is also known as hrs, ataxia, chorea, seizures, and dementia, haw river syndrome, nod, naito-oyanagi disease, myoclonic epilepsy with choreoathetosis.
